You are now the owner of the most sophisticated
Heart Rate Control treadmill available. The TRUE
HRC is unique and patented. It accommodates
users from rehabilitation to world class athletes, and
all those in between. The TRUE HRC treadmill
allows you to do a completely hands free heart rate
controlled workout using speed, grade or both.
By training at a specific target heart rate, you can
exercise at a more efficient cardiovascular level.
The TRUE HRC system is unique because you
must enter the key parameters of your workout;
target heart rate, maximum speed, maximum grade,
and time, prior to beginning your HRC workout. As
you approach your target heart rate, the treadmill’s
computer takes over and changes the speed and/or
grade automatically to keep you near your target
heart rate. This gives you a completely “hands free”
workout.

Before selecting a target heart rate control workout, it
is important to use the treadmill for several workouts
in the manual mode while monitoring your heart rate.
You can monitor your heart rate during workouts by
wearing the heart rate transmitter included with your
treadmill.
After you have spent some time learning how your
heart responds to different levels of speed and grade,
you will have a better understanding of how to select
the maximum speed and maximum grade required to
reach your target heart rate.

Preset your target heart rate, maximum speed,
maximum grade, and time of workout. These are
time-based workouts. The distance traveled will
vary depending on speed.

For these workouts you preset target heart rate,
maximum speed, and maximum grade. These
are distance-based workouts. The duration of the
workout will depend on your speed.

Interval heart rate training takes your workout to
an even higher level. Interval training allows you to
program periods of rest between periods of work.
For each workout, you enter target heart rate,
maximum speed, maximum grade, duration of
workout, and duration of work and rest intervals.
These are time-based workouts. The distance
traveled will depend on your speed.

This is a completely user controlled workout. You
control the speed and the grade throughout your work
out. Your heart rate may be monitored during this
workout, but it is not heart rate controlled.

There are 4 preprogrammed workouts:
• Hill Interval workout
• Weight Loss workout
• Cardiovascular workout
• Speed Interval workout
Each workout has 9 levels of intensity. The
treadmill controls both the speed and grade.
These are not heart rate controlled, but will
monitor heart rate.
User determines duration of programs are 15:00
to 99:00 minutes.

A total of 50 changes can be made to speed
and/or grade in a user program. One change per
30 second time block, IE: (0-:30, :30-1:00, 1:00-
1:30) can be made.

To raise your heart rate in the HRC mode, speed
will always increase until maximum speed is
attained, followed by grade (if grade is used in the
workout).

To lower heart rate in the HRC mode, grade will
always decrease until zero grade is reached,
followed by speed (if grade is used in the workout).
